How much do weekend service desk j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 19, 2026, the average hourly pay for weekend service desk in Texas is $18.88,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.65 and $22.16 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a weekend service desk?

Weekend Service Desk jobs involve providing technical support and assistance to users, typically during weekends when regular support staff may be unavailable. These roles can include troubleshooting hardware and software issues, answering user queries, and escalating more complex problems to higher-level technicians. Weekend Service Desk staff are essential for maintaining IT operations and ensuring that any technical disruptions are addressed promptly, even outside standard business hours.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a weekend service desk professional?

To thrive as a Weekend Service Desk professional, you need strong troubleshooting abilities, a solid understanding of IT fundamentals, and typically a high school diploma or relevant IT certification such as CompTIA A+. Familiarity with ticketing systems, remote desktop tools, and knowledge base platforms is important for resolving user issues efficiently. Excellent communication, patience, and multitasking skills help build rapport with users and manage multiple requests under time pressure. These skills and qualities are critical for providing prompt, effective support and maintaining high user satisfaction during off-peak hours.

What are the most common challenges faced by a weekend service desk professional, and how can they be effectively managed?

Weekend Service Desk professionals often encounter unique challenges such as handling higher volumes of urgent issues with reduced staff or support from other departments. Additionally, they may need to resolve problems for users who require immediate assistance outside regular business hours. Effective time management, strong communication skills, and thorough documentation are key to managing these situations. Building familiarity with common issues and maintaining a calm, solution-oriented approach can help ensure a smooth support experience for users during weekends.
